Taylor ties down deal for the new season

1874 were delighted to announce earlier today that fan favourite Taylor Kennerley has extended his contract for the 2019/20 season. On Thursday, Club Media Officer Matt Waters caught up with Taylor at training.

After scoring 15 goals in last season’s campaign, Taylor revealed he had no interest in leaving 1874 this season, “I love the club and the fans seem to enjoy me being here. As long as I’m getting regular football then I’m happy to stay.”

Looking ahead to the new season, Taylor said, “Promotion has to be the aim for this season. It’s 3 up next season and we’ve got to be right up there. That being said we want to have a good cup run this year after going out of the Vase so early last season.”

When asked if there was interest from higher leagues in Taylor’s services, he admitted, “There was, but why would I go to sit on a bench when I can play first team football here and enjoy it. I want to prove myself at this level and take the club as far as we can go.”

With the club due to play its first season in Northwich, Taylor believed it’s an exciting time for the club, “It’s great playing in your local town with people knowing you. As a team we like to play football and at times that has been difficult over the last few years but we feel Barnton will suit us a lot better.”

1874 co manager Wayne Goodison was delighted that Taylor has committed his future to the club. He said, “He’s developed immensely over the last two seasons and he has the capability to get even better if continues to work hard at his game. He knows how much we think of him as a person and a player. Bow and I are delighted that he’s extended his contract with us.”
